Transaction 6546a81faa290f0d5f362bec23190c44d72568eaaabe3c42374a48357dadef64
1 Input
1 Output
-
6546a81faa290f0d5f362bec23190c44d72568eaaabe3c42374a48357dadef64:0
- value
- 2389125
- script pubkey
- OP_0 OP_PUSHBYTES_32 d9efc69b458032740ced26b6a4bbeb1c3e432db3c45b25fda30e7328bf25ed93
- address
- bc1qm8hudx69sqe8gr8dy6m2fwltrslyxtdnc3djtldrpeej30e9akfsgdt9xg